CapSolver Reimaginado

Carga útil

O payload é os dados principais transmitidos entre sistemas em uma solicitação ou resposta de rede.

Definição

Em computação, o payload refere-se ao conteúdo real transportado em uma transmissão de dados, excluindo cabeçalhos de protocolo e metadados. Na comunicação HTTP e APIs, o payload geralmente reside no corpo da mensagem e contém dados estruturados como JSON, entradas de formulário ou arquivos. Nos fluxos de trabalho de raspagem de web e automação, os payloads definem os parâmetros, dados de entrada ou instruções enviados aos servidores para recuperar ou manipular conteúdo. Em contextos de cibersegurança, o termo também pode descrever o componente ativo de código malicioso que executa um ataque após ser entregue.

Prós

  • Encapsula dados significativos separados dos metadados de transporte, melhorando a clareza do protocolo
  • Suporta formatos de dados flexíveis, como JSON, XML e conteúdo binário para APIs e automação
  • Permite controle preciso sobre solicitações em fluxos de trabalho de raspagem de web e bots
  • Facilita a troca eficiente de dados entre sistemas e serviços distribuídos
  • Permite a personalização do comportamento da solicitação por meio de dados de entrada estruturados

Contras

  • Tamanhos de payload grandes podem aumentar a latência e o uso de largura de banda
  • Payloads mal estruturados podem causar erros de API ou solicitações falhas
  • A inspeção de payload por sistemas anti-bot pode levar ao bloqueio ou desafios de CAPTCHA
  • Dados sensíveis em payloads podem representar riscos de segurança se não estiverem criptografados
  • Payloads maliciosos podem ser usados para explorar vulnerabilidades em sistemas-alvo

Casos de uso

  • Enviar dados de formulário ou corpos JSON em solicitações HTTP POST para APIs
  • Configurar parâmetros para solicitações de raspagem de web (por exemplo, consultas de pesquisa, filtros)
  • Enviar entrada estruturada para ferramentas de automação e fluxos de trabalho orientados por IA
  • Transferir arquivos ou conteúdo de mídia entre cliente e servidor
  • Entregar código executável em cenários de testes de penetração ou análise de malware